Company profile: FIS
1.1 - Company Overview
Company description
- Provider of contract development and manufacturing services for active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and intermediates, supporting clients from development to commercial production. Offers generic API development and manufacturing, veterinary CDMO, and specialized sterile manufacturing, micronization, lyophilization, and spray drying. Produces 100+ APIs across anticancer, steroids, psychotropics, and veterinary classes.
Products and services
- API Production: FIS produces over 100 active pharmaceutical ingredients across anticancer, steroids, psychotropics, and veterinary classes, delivering industrial-scale batches tailored to diverse therapeutic applications
- CDMO (Contract Development and Manufacturing Organization): FIS provides contract development and manufacturing for APIs and intermediates, custom-engineered to support clients from early development through scale-up and commercial production
- CDMO S (Sterile, Micronization, Lyophilization, Spray Drying): FIS delivers specialized sterile-grade services: sterile manufacturing, micronization, lyophilization, and spray drying for pharmaceutical products
